SOCIAL ACTIVITIES
In addition to the monthly programme of talks the Club has throughout its history enjoyed a varied programme of social visits to interesting places. These have included in the past Dublin, Amsterdam, Beaulieu, and Bateman's, Rudyard Kipling's House, Ham Lands, RAF Museum at Hendon and Kensal Green Cemetery Future visits in 2012 are planned for the Law Courts and Finchcock's Manor, including the Musical Museum among others.
